Engine Mechanical problem
1994 GMC C1500 V8 Two Wheel Drive Automatic
----------------------------------------------------------------
i broke the timming chain on my surban well i got the old gears off but cant get the new ones on is there a trick ? and is there a chain guard cause i found damaged metal parts someone said its the cam shim but it looked to be in place.

put the chain on the bottom gear and then the top gear, then install the top gear on the camshaft.

put the old gear back on if you have to. check for burrs on crankshaft but if the old gear fits on and its ok then leave it on.*** i have replaced a ton of these timing chains and i never replace the lower gear.
